Oil and filter every 3K and and look at the plugs to see if they have been changed (dirt residue will usually give it away if they have been changed), The good plugs are serviceable for 100K miles. If you do pull a spark plug for inspection / gap, start with the back 2 first, if they are good the rest are too. You didn't give an engine spec. If it has aluminum heads, you may be better off taking it to a mechanic. Aluminum heads are persnickety on the plugs and you can easily strip one out.
